Edwardian Arts and Crafts c. 1910 Ruskin Style Blue Green Ceramic Pewter Brooch Era_Edwardian Crafted in a gold-colored yellowThe Ruskin Pottery was an English art pottery studio founded in 1898 by Edward R. Taylor, The pottery was notable for the innovative glazes used on a range of brightly colored pots, vases, buttons, bowls, tea services and jewelry. The period in which such work was done was from 1901 1935. This brooch is a typical example of what they produced and was made circa 1910 in the arts and crafts style.
